Twentieth Century Fox has been made to apologise for promoting ‘X-Men: Apocalypse’ with an image of Jennifer Lawrence’s character being choked.

Featured Image VIA

The studio got ripped apart by feminists for using billboards and posters which show the film’s main bad guy choking superhero Mystique.

xmen2

Image VIA

Fox said it was removing the image from promotional materials in the wake of the backlash:

In our enthusiasm to show the villainy of the character Apocalypse we didn’t immediately recognise the upsetting connotation of this image in print form.

Once we realised how insensitive it was, we quickly took steps to remove those materials. We apologise for our actions and would never condone violence against women.
